Program Career Bridge

The program “Career Bridge” will be offered for the first time in 2026. It is a further development of our program “Virtual Internships”.

The Career Bridge aims to improve career entry opportunities for university graduates in Southern Africa. They are given the opportunity to complete an intensive six-month program based on a hybrid model with three pillars:

 
 
 

Training

by international experts

Duration: 4 weeks
incl. physical Career Starter Week, ICT-training and Hackathon-preparations

Virtual Hackathons

by Swiss companies

Duration: 10 weeks
incl. 3 Hackathons for different companies

Physical internship

with a company from Southern Africa

Duration: 12 weeks
with a partner company of B360

 
 
 

Time Frame

The Career Bridge starts training in June and ends in January of the following year.

Areas

The program is currently being offered at the University of Lusaka UNILUS, addressing students majoring Economics & Business (incl. Banking, Finance, Accounting) and IT & Computer Science.

 
 

Participant Profile

The participants are Bachelor graduates without practical work experience. Their level is comparable to Bachelor students at a university of applied sciences in Europe. The students speak English.

Workplace

Students work from their home country in Southern Africa. They are provided with a workspace at the university. B360 and the university equip the students with internet, laptops and headphones.

The program will be piloted in 2026 together with UNILUS.

 
 

Costs

All costs are currently borne by the STAUB KAISER FOUNDATION.

Hackathons

The participants work on the Hackathons in groups. Each Hackathon lasts four weeks, preceded by a trial Hackathon for B360.

The teams are given a problem statement to solve by a Swiss company. They work on it according to a clear structure and present their solution at the end.
